I’ve been reading Abdu Murray’s book, Grand Central Question (which is excellent, by the way), and I was reminded of this quote by C.S. Lewis: “God whispers to us in our pleasure, speaks to us in our conscience, but shouts to us in our pain; it is his megaphone to rouse a deaf world.” Pain tells us how real, how valuable, and how important another person is to us. Oh, how blessed we are as Christ followers to know that it is in that same pain he calls to us and says: Come to me, all you who are weary and heavy burdened, and I will give you rest. ”
Even as he was facing his own death in the cross, Jesus told his disciples: “Peace I leave with you; my peace I give to you. Not as the world gives do I give to you. Let not your hearts be troubled, neither let them be afraid.”
While other religions try to explain away pain or deny suffering, in Christ we find the strength to face it and the peace to live through it, because Christ took upon himself our pain and sin in his death on the cross; then joy upon joy overcame it all, breaking its power by rising from the grave! That is the source of our victory and hope in the midst of suffering and pain. He is our peace and makes our burdens light. Thank you, Lord.
